Как определить, является ли Windows виртуальной машиной или нет

В наше время виртуализация стала повсеместно используемой технологией, и крайне важно иметь возможность определить, работает ли ваша операционная система на реальном железе или виртуальной машине. Зачастую это требуется для разработчиков, системных администраторов или тестировщиков, чтобы быть в курсе текущего окружения. В данной статье мы рассмотрим несколько подходов к определению, является ли Windows операционной системой, установленной на виртуальной машине или на реальной физической машине.

Один из наиболее простых способов определения — поиск установленных программ. Виртуальные машины обычно имеют специальное программное обеспечение, такое как VMWare Tools или VirtualBox Guest Additions, установленное в операционной системе гостя. Вы можете проверить наличие этих программ в Панели управления → Программы и компоненты. Если вы обнаружите их на вашей системе, это, скорее всего, указывает на то, что Windows работает на виртуальной машине.

Еще одним способом является проверка набора устройств, доступных для операционной системы. Виртуальные машины обычно имеют виртуальные устройства, такие как сетевая карта, звуковая карта и видеоадаптер, которые могут отличаться от реальных устройств, которые можно найти на физической машине. Вы можете проверить список устройств в Диспетчере устройств, открыв его с помощью сочетания клавиш Win + X, а затем выбрав «Диспетчер устройств». Если вы обнаружите виртуальные устройства, это может быть индикатором работы в виртуальной среде.

Используя эти простые методы, вы сможете определить, работает ли Windows на реальной машине или в виртуальной среде. Это может быть полезным для различных задач и требований, связанных с определением окружения для тестирования, разработки или администрирования.

Как узнать, является ли Windows виртуальной машиной

Существует несколько способов, с помощью которых вы можете определить, работает ли ваша операционная система Windows на виртуальной машине или на физическом компьютере. Вот некоторые из них:

СпособОписание
1.Проверьте список активных процессов на вашем компьютере. Если вы видите процесс, связанный с программой виртуализации (например, VMware или VirtualBox), это может свидетельствовать о том, что вы работаете на виртуальной машине.
2.Проверьте настройки экрана. Виртуальные машины обычно имеют ограниченное количество доступных разрешений экрана. Попробуйте изменить разрешение экрана на вашей операционной системе Windows. Если доступно только ограниченное количество вариантов разрешения, это может быть признаком работы на виртуальной машине.
3.Проверьте список установленных устройств. Если вы видите в списке виртуальные устройства, такие как виртуальные сетевые адаптеры или виртуальные диски, это может указывать на работу в виртуальной среде.
4.Выполните команду ipconfig в командной строке. Если вы видите IP-адрес, начинающийся с 169.254, это может свидетельствовать о том, что вы работаете на виртуальной машине, так как такие IP-адреса обычно используются при отсутствии связи с реальной сетью.
5.Проверьте список установленных драйверов. Виртуальные машины обычно имеют специальные драйверы для взаимодействия с программным обеспечением виртуализации. Если вы видите такие драйверы в списке, это может указывать на работу в виртуальной среде.

Используя указанные методы, вы сможете определить, является ли ваша операционная система Windows виртуальной машиной или физическим компьютером. Эта информация может быть полезна для различных задач, таких как тестирование программного обеспечения или настройка виртуальной среды.

Обнаружение через специальное программное обеспечение

Одним из наиболее распространенных инструментов для обнаружения виртуальных сред является программное обеспечение VMMap. Эта программа позволяет анализировать память Windows-системы и определять наличие характерных признаков, свидетельствующих о работе виртуальной машины.

Достаточно запустить программу VMMap и проанализировать полученные данные. В случае, если виртуальная машина использует определенные виртуальные устройства или виртуальные драйверы, VMMap сможет обнаружить такие признаки и предоставить соответствующую информацию.

Важно отметить, что не все виртуальные среды можно обнаружить с помощью VMMap или других специализированных инструментов. Некоторые виртуальные машины могут работать в так называемом «нативном» режиме, при котором операционная система хоста не имеет никаких признаков виртуальности.

Преимущества специального программного обеспечения:

  1. Позволяет определить виртуальную среду, на которой работает Windows.
  2. Предоставляет информацию об использовании виртуальных устройств и драйверов.
  3. Помогает обеспечить безопасность и стабильность работы виртуальной машины.

Важно помнить, что использование специального программного обеспечения для обнаружения виртуальной машины может быть полезным при анализе и тестировании, но не всегда является надежным способом определения наличия виртуальной среды.

Оцените статью